Welcoming the Beautiful Spring

Holi is celebrated in the month of March. It marks the end of winter and welcomes the lovely season of spring. During spring, flowers bloom in gardens, trees grow fresh green leaves, and the weather becomes pleasant.

Spring brings new energy and freshness. In the same way, Holi fills our hearts with positivity and joy.


The Story Behind Holi

Holi has an important story from long ago. There was a proud king named Hiranyakashipu. He wanted everyone to worship him. But his son Prahlad believed in Lord Vishnu.

The king became very angry and tried many times to harm Prahlad. Finally, he asked his sister Holika to help him. Holika had a magical power that protected her from fire. She sat in a burning fire with Prahlad.

But because Prahlad was honest and good, he was saved. Holika was burned in the fire. This story teaches us that goodness and truth always win over evil.

To remember this event, people light a bonfire called Holika Dahan on the night before Holi.


A Day of Fun and Colors

The next morning is the most exciting part of Holi. Children wake up early and wear old clothes. They gather with friends and start playing with colors and water.

People apply gulal on each other’s faces and say, “Happy Holi!” Water balloons and pichkaris make the celebration more fun. Bright colors fly into the air, and everyone laughs happily.

Music plays in many places, and people dance with joy. It is a day when everyone forgets their worries and enjoys together.


Delicious Holi Treats

Holi is also famous for its special sweets and snacks. The most popular sweet is gujiya, which is sweet and crispy. Families also prepare malpua, laddoo, and dahi bhalla.

After playing with colors, everyone takes a bath and sits together to enjoy tasty food. Sharing sweets makes the festival even more joyful.


The True Meaning of Holi

Holi is not just about throwing colors. It teaches us to:

  • Forgive others
  • Forget old fights
  • Spread love and kindness
  • Stay united and happy

On this day, people visit neighbors and relatives. They exchange sweets and warm wishes.


Celebrate Safely

While celebrating Holi, we should remember to:

  • Use natural and safe colors
  • Avoid wasting water
  • Protect our eyes and skin
  • Respect people and animals

Celebrating safely makes the festival enjoyable for everyone.
